The inside back case is stamped Burlington Watch - 14K Gold Strata Case Guaranteed To Wear For 25 Years Chicago, USA 5061341. Due to age there is no guarantee of time accuracy on antique vintage watches. Do not hesitate to reach out with questions. This watch is running.
The case has a high polish finish with minimal wear. This item does not include box, papers, booklet's, etc. All screws and jewels appear to be in good condition. The white enamel dial has large black Arabic numerals, a red five minute track, purple light spade and whip hands, double sunk seconds register at six o'clock is marked Burlington Special.
Stem wind, lever set. Double Roller - 2683840 19 Jewels Adjusted To Temperature Position. The dial has very little aging with no chips and hairlines, is in great condition. The crystal has light surface wear.
